4.0Sep 10, 2015BuyerCurrent employeeSantiagoRecommendCEO approvalBusiness OutlookPros-trips within America, Asia, Europe -learning experienceCons-heavy work shifts -travel can be extensiveShow more
5.0May 30, 2025AssociateFormer employeeWaltham, MARecommendCEO approvalBusiness OutlookProsEveryone is on board with the company mission, at least the people I worked withConsDisappointing how inefficient the onboarding process is for new customers and employeesShow moreHelpfulShare
2.0Feb 14, 2025PrinterFormer employeeIowa City, IARecommendCEO approvalBusiness OutlookProsYou have a job yeahConsWorking, low pay, management, boringShow moreHelpfulShare